Runbook: Lanternway session-token refresh bug. Symptom: users are logged out roughly every 15 minutes despite valid refresh tokens. Cause: the refresh endpoint compares expiry in UTC while tokens are minted in local server time. Mitigation: force UTC minting via config flag and redeploy the auth pods. The corrected build is identified by the token below.

session token of kahag-bawip = htk6_729d08

## Break-glass: Datewheel locale service

Hey new folks — if the Datewheel formatter starts shipping wrong date orders (think month-day swaps in the Kestrel UI), there's a break-glass path to force-reload locale packs without a deploy. Use it sparingly; it bypasses review. Ping the on-call first, log it in the Tansy channel, then unlock the override console with the passphrase below.

unlock words, bafof-kawef: soreth-nordor-belwyn-gorvan-julael-belys

# Building Access — Pop-Up Office at the Averden Trade Fair

Our temporary office sits in Hall 4, Unit 22, behind the Nimbusware stand. New starters should note that fair security controls the hall perimeter, but our unit has its own lockable door. Always wear your lanyard visibly, sign the day sheet inside, and never leave the unit unattended while open. To unlock the unit door, enter the following pass code.

badge for tajeg-kagap: bdg-EWZTJN-83588199

### Add log sampling to the Thistledown presence service

The presence service emits a heartbeat log per connection tick, which floods the Opalgate pipeline and buries audit-relevant entries. This change samples routine heartbeat lines while keeping all auth and error events at 100%, so nothing security-relevant is dropped. Sampling is deterministic per connection ID for traceability. The sampling constants are defined here.

tuning constants:
RATE_LIMITS = {
    "zorael": 10,
    "oliix": 1,
    "holix": 2,
    "quenix": 10,
}